+Added: Combination Agreement
+Added: March 16, 2026, the Company entered into a Business Combination Agreement (the “BCA”) with GNQ Insilico Inc., a corporation
+Added: formed under the federal laws of Canada (“GNQ”).
+Added: Under the agreement, and subject to court approval and other closing conditions,
+Added: GNQ Shareholders will receive the following consideration in exchange for their respective shares of capital stock of GNQ upon completion
+Added: of the transaction:.
+Added: each share of GNQ common stock (the “GNQ Common Shares”) held by eligible electing Canadian shareholders of GNQ (“Electing
+Added: Shareholders”), the Electing Shareholder will receive a number of exchangeable shares in an indirect, wholly owned Canadian
+Added: subsidiary of IB Acquisition (the “ExchangeCo Shares”) equal to the quotient obtained by dividing 50,000,000 by the Fully-Diluted
+Added: GNQ Common Shares (as defined below) (the “GNQ Exchange Ratio”);
+Added: For each share of GNQ Common
+Added: Shares held by all other shareholders of GNQ (“Non-Electing Shareholders”, and collectively with the Electing Shareholders,
+Added: the “GNQ Shareholders”), such Non-Electing Shareholder will exchange their respective GNQ Common Shares for shares of
+Added: SPAC Class A Common Stock equal to the GNQ Exchange Ratio (the “GNQ U.S.
+Added: Shareholder Exchange” and, together with the
+Added: other exchanges and subscriptions described above, the “Share Exchanges”).

+Added: Support Agreement
+Added: Contemporaneously
+Added: with the execution of the BCA, the Company, GNQ and certain GNQ shareholders entered into a Shareholder Support Agreement, pursuant to
+Added: which, among other things, the GNQ shareholders party to such agreement agreed (i) to vote their GNQ shares in favor of the Arrangement
+Added: and other resolutions needed to consummate the Arrangement and the other Transactions, and, subject to limited exceptions, to not transfer
+Added: such shares, and (ii) to waive, and not to exercise, any dissent rights for GNQ shares in connection with the Arrangement.
+Added: The GNQ shareholders
+Added: party to the Shareholder Support Agreement collectively have a sufficient number of votes to approve the Arrangement.
+Added: Shareholder Support Agreement and all of its provisions will terminate and be of no further force or effect upon the earlier of (i) the
+Added: Closing, (ii) termination of the BCA pursuant to its terms, and (iii) a GNQ Modification in Recommendation made in connection with a
+Added: Superior Proposal.
+Added: Upon such termination of the Shareholder Support Agreement, all obligations of the parties under the Shareholder Support
+Added: Agreement will terminate;
+Added: provided, however, that such termination will not relieve any party thereto from liability arising in respect
+Added: of any breach of the Shareholder Support Agreement prior to such termination.
